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
808683 856446435 88434 366904
53558276215 318632434 261
53558276215 318632434 261
68257 51700859 4099566
All about undefined
Interested in learning more?
53558276215 318632434 261
68257 51700859 4099566
See more
1942222213 156956645
14 18022763 04 324277797
See more
0091146305 8596973451 51858
751871 28 507640093 59728749821
See more